A suspension bridge with weight uniformly distributed along its length has twin towers that extend 85 meters above the road surf

ace and are 800 meters apart. The cables are parabolic in shape and are suspended from the tops of the towers. The cables touch the road surface at the center of the bridge. Find the height of the cables at a point 200 meters from the center.

Answer:

The required height of the cable is 21.25 meter

Step-by-step explanation:

Consider the provided information.

A suspension bridge with weight uniformly distributed along its length has twin towers that extend 85 meters above the road surface and are 800 meters apart.

Let the road surface is the x-axis, and the point (0,0) represents the point that is on the road surface midway between the two towers.

Now it will form an upward parabola whose vertex is at (0,0), one on either side of vertex at a distance x= 400 or x= -400, and y for each of these points is 85.

The equation of parabola is: y=ax^2

Substitute (400,85) in above formula

85=a(400)^2

\frac{85}{160000}=a

Therefore, the required equation is y=\frac{85}{160000}x^2

We need to Find the height of the cables at a point 200 meters from the center.

So substitute x=200 in above equation.

y=\frac{85}{160000}(200)^2

y=\frac{85}{160000}(40000)

y=\frac{85}{4}

y=21.25

Hence, the required height of the cable is 21.25 meter

Questions related on indices. ( I need a full explanations of how the answer is found. )
LenaWriter [7]

Answer:

  (a)  m = 10

  (b)  n = 160

Step-by-step explanation:

To rewrite the expression in the manner indicated, write an equation that sets the given expression equal to the desired expression. Then solve for the variable value. The distributive property and the usual rules of exponents apply.

The rules of exponents you can use here are ...

  (a^b)(a^c) = a^(b+c)

  (a^b)^c = a^(bc)

  a^0 = 1

__

(a) 2^101 +2^103 = m×2^100

  2^(101-100) +2^(103-100) = m × 2^(100-100) . . . . . . . multiply by 2^(-100)

  2^1 +2^3 = m

  2 + 8 = m

  m = 10

__

(b) 2^101 +2^103 = n×4^48

  2^101 +2^103 = n×(2^2)^48 . . . . . substitute 4 = 2^2

  2^101 +2^103 = n×2^96 . . . . . . . . simplify

  2^5 +2^7 = n . . . . . . . . . . . . . . . . . as above, multiply by 2^(-96)

  32 +128 = n

  n = 160

_____

<em>Additional comment</em>

The rules of exponents tell you that ...

  (m × 2^100) × 2^-100 = m × 2^(100 -100) = m × 2^0 = m

This is effectively the same as dividing by 2^100. You're doing the same thing you would do to solve any linear equation: divide by the coefficient of the variable.
